SMART Education Recruitment is seeking a Tutor in Dudley to provide personalized educational support to students from key stage 1 to further education.

Offering a competitive pay rate of £26.62 per hour, this contract role emphasizes creativity in teaching and requires professional qualifications like QTS or PGCE.

Strong understanding of special educational needs and experience working with disengaged young people are essential.

Benefits include paid planning time and dedicated consultant support.

How to prepare for a job interview at SMART Education Recruitment

Know Your SEN

Make sure you brush up on your understanding of special educational needs (SEN). Be ready to discuss specific strategies you've used in the past to engage and support disengaged youth. This shows that you’re not just qualified, but also passionate about making a difference.

Showcase Your Creativity

Since the role emphasises creativity in teaching, prepare examples of innovative lesson plans or activities you've implemented before. Think outside the box and be ready to share how you can tailor your approach to meet the unique needs of each student.

Highlight Relevant Experience

Be prepared to talk about your previous experience working with disengaged young people. Share specific anecdotes that demonstrate your ability to connect with students and help them overcome challenges. This will help the interviewer see you as a strong candidate for the role.

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the school's approach to supporting SEN students or how they measure success in tutoring.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you.
